I'm having trouble connecting to the ReadyNAS 2100 via iSCSI from Windows Server 2008 R2's iSCSI Initiator. I get the error "Authorization Failure" in Sever 2008 R2 when trying to connect. 

I've set-up access control and set the IQN to iqn.2010-03.readynas2100:store on the ReadNAS. I've also tried setting it to iqn.2010-03.org.uk.XXXX:readynas2100, but the but initiator name in Windows is showing up wrong (it's showing up as iqn.2010-03.readynas2100:store when trying to connect). 

CHAP isn't set-up, but should any extra settings be configured that I haven't configured?
